Self-catering 2010: the Peedie HouseThe pics below show the Peedie House, completed in May 2007. It was built in the mid twentieth century with dry-stane walling techniques to store tatties (potatoes) and neeps (swedes). The Peedie House has been designed and constructed to enable full disabled access, and to high green tourism standards: · Visit Scotland 4 star self-catering award. · Green Tourism Business Scheme silver award.
